"Though there are no live forms, yet there is a meteorite present on Earth which had come down some 13,000 years ago in the Antarctic which is raising a lot of questions. This contains a magnetic compound called magnetite or Fe3O4 and that compound is found easily on earth. It is also used in many products like video and audio tapes which are regularly used in most houses. At the same time, there are only very few bacteria on earth which can produce magnetite in the crystalline form as they are able to assemble magnetite structures which are chemically pure and free from any defects. This type of magnetite crystals were found in the Allan Hills meteorite and that is a 4 billion year old rock which had come down from Mars as described earlier. The crystals of magnetite were present deep inside the rock. There is a belief in the scientists that these crystals had traveled all the way from Mars and were not produced on Earth through contamination by bacteria from the Earth after its arrival. The Mars Pathfinder mission was the second launch in the NASA Discovery Program. Missions falling under this umbrella are of short duration, three years or less, and relatively low cost at 150 million dollars. The specific mission of the Mars Pathfinder was primarily to provide an engineering demonstration of the key technologies and concepts which will eventually be used in future missions. "On December 4, 1996 the pathfinder mission was launched on a Delta II-7925 launch vehicle out of Cape Canaveral Air Station. After 211 days in space and a distance traveled of almost 300 million miles the spacecraft landed on July 4, 1997 at its destination (DLR, 2003). In order to fine-tune the flight path a series of four-trajectory correction maneuvers (TCMs) were performed throughout the journey. NASA used the Deep Space Network (DSN) for tracking, telemetry, and command operations. DSN is an international network of antennas that supports interplanetary spacecraft missions by using giant dish antennas (Jet Propulsion Laboratory, 2004)."

"Mars' atmosphere is so thin, there is little protection from the ultraviolet radiation from the Sun, and this would pose yet another hazard to anyone who wanted to live on the planet. Anyone living on the planet would have to be protected from the constant radiation by either a space suit, or living inside a protective habitat. Clearly, colonizing Mars would be an extremely expensive endeavor, and until the first person actually steps on the planet, it is impossible to tell exactly what the conditions are like, and what threats they pose."
